Development and Release

Let's kick things off by discussing the development and release of Battlefield 6. The road to this game has been quite the journey, filled with anticipation, speculation, and a whole lot of hype. Battlefield 6, officially released as Battlefield 2042, was developed by DICE and published by Electronic Arts (EA). DICE, the Swedish studio behind the Battlefield franchise, has a long and storied history of creating some of the most beloved first-person shooters in the industry. Their expertise and passion for the genre are evident in every Battlefield title, and Battlefield 2042 is no exception. The official announcement of Battlefield 2042 came with a bang, with a stunning reveal trailer that showcased the game's futuristic setting, massive maps, and intense action. The trailer generated a huge amount of excitement and anticipation among fans, who were eager to get their hands on the game. The game was officially released on November 19, 2021, for P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X/S, and PC. However, the initial release was met with mixed reception due to various technical issues and gameplay concerns. Despite the initial challenges, the developers at DICE have been actively working to address these issues through updates and patches, demonstrating their commitment to improving the game and delivering the experience that fans have been waiting for. Gameplay Features

Now, let's dive into the juicy stuff – the gameplay features of Battlefield 6, or Battlefield 2042. This is where the game really shines, offering a range of innovative mechanics and enhancements that set it apart from its predecessors. One of the most significant changes in Battlefield 2042 is the shift to a near-future setting, with battles taking place in the year 2042. This futuristic setting allows for a whole host of new weapons, vehicles, and gadgets, adding a fresh twist to the classic Battlefield formula. The game features massive maps that are designed to accommodate up to 128 players on P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X/S, and PC. These large-scale battles are chaotic, intense, and incredibly fun, offering a level of immersion that's hard to match. The maps themselves are diverse and dynamic, featuring a range of environments from sprawling urban landscapes to windswept deserts. One of the standout features of Battlefield 2042 is the new Specialist system. Specialists are unique characters with their own special abilities and gadgets, allowing players to customize their playstyle and create unique loadouts. This system adds a new layer of strategy to the game, as players can choose Specialists that complement their team's composition and playstyle. The game also introduces dynamic weather events, such as tornadoes and sandstorms, which can dramatically impact gameplay. These events not only look visually stunning but also create new tactical opportunities and challenges for players. Imagine battling through a swirling tornado or navigating a dense sandstorm – it's truly epic! Battlefield 2042 also features a variety of game modes, including classic modes like Conquest and Breakthrough, as well as new modes like Hazard Zone and Portal. Hazard Zone is a high-stakes, squad-based mode where teams compete to collect data drives and extract them before being eliminated. Portal is a unique mode that allows players to create their own custom matches using content from previous Battlefield games, offering a nostalgic trip down memory lane. Community Expectations and Reception

The community expectations and reception surrounding Battlefield 6, or Battlefield 2042, have been a rollercoaster ride. The initial hype and excitement were incredibly high, with fans eagerly anticipating the next installment in the Battlefield franchise. The reveal trailer and early gameplay footage generated a massive buzz, and the community was optimistic about the game's potential. However, the actual release of Battlefield 2042 was met with mixed reviews and a wave of criticism from players. Many players expressed disappointment with the game's technical issues, including bugs, glitches, and performance problems. These issues detracted from the overall gameplay experience and led to frustration among the community. The Specialist system, while intended to add depth and customization to the game, also faced criticism. Some players felt that the Specialists lacked the charm and personality of the traditional class system, and that their unique abilities were not always well-balanced. The game's launch also suffered from a lack of content, with some players feeling that there weren't enough maps, weapons, and vehicles to keep them engaged. The absence of a traditional single-player campaign was also a point of contention for some fans, who missed the narrative-driven experiences of previous Battlefield games. Despite the initial challenges, the developers at DICE have been actively listening to the community's feedback and working to address the game's issues. They have released several updates and patches that have fixed many of the technical problems and improved the overall stability of the game.
